JAMES BOND is Back in Business With a Release Date of 2012
Published: November 4, 2010 - 2:26pm
Now that MGM has settled it's money issues for the time being, they are ready to get back on track with the new James Bond film, but is Daniel Craig ready to suit up as 007?

MGM is apparently committed to shooting the 23rd James Bond film within the next two years with a targeted release of November 2012 planned.
Before the film was indefinitely delayed due to MGM's bankruptcy crisis, Sam Mendes was attached to direct and Daniel Craig was set to return as Bond. Currently Mendes is eying an adaptation of the novel On Chesil Beach although nothing is set in stone on his end. Craig is in the middle of filming the first of three installments in the English adaptation of the Millennium Trilogy and he's also optioned for a possible sequel to Cowboys & Aliens.
If all goes according to plan and when MGM can get back on it's feet after having partners help them to finance different film projects, including The Hobbit and the future Bond films, then word is they want to release a Bond film every other year starting November, 2012.
